Tuesday, September 11, 2007

Event: Socialist Convention.

The Democratic Socialists of America are throwing a convention this November 9-11, in Atlanta of all places.

I wish I had more money, so that I could go.

I also wish they had better web design, so that I could read about the convention without feeling like I'm reading about a preschool Easter Egg hunt. That has to be the least flattering picture of Bernie Sanders ever.

